Leptospirillum sp.
DSM 9468
Name:
"Leptospirillum sp."
DSM No.:
9468 dsm-9468 dsm9468 dsm 9468 Leptospirillum sp.
Strain designation:
C-Lf30A
Isolated from:
continuous bioleaching reactor
Country:
Australia
Date of sampling:
before 06.1991
Nagoya Protocol Restrictions:
There are NO known Nagoya Protocol restrictions for this strain.
History:
<- B. M. Goebel, University of Queensland, Department of Microbiology, St. Lucia, Queensland, Australia; C-Lf30A <- B. M. Goebel; {1991}
Genbank accession numbers:
16S rRNA gene: X72852
Cultivation conditions:
Medium 670 with strain-specific modifications, 37°C
Growth takes place without visible increase in turbidity, hence proliferation of cells has to be checked using phase contrast microscopy.
Incubation time: 3-7 days
